    Air New Zealand's welcoming two new international planes, the first expected to touch down in Auckland today


    Each Airbus A321neo aircraft will have completed a nearly 20-thousand-kilometre journey to Auckland from Germany, with stopovers in Oman, Malaysia and Australia.

    Once introduced, they'll fly to Australia and the Pacific Islands and offer 70-thousand additional seats each year.

    The first of the aircraft is due to enter service in the coming weeks.
